July 30, 2008 BIR RULING [DA-(I-010) 095-08] DA526-05 Mr. Dante F. Relopez 2242 F. Varona Street Tondo, Manila S i r : This refers to your letter dated April 11, 2008 stating that a proposed Deed of Exchange will be executed by Dante F. Relopez and Azucena F. Relopez wherein both parties are respectively the registered owners of two (2) parcels of land located at F. Varona Street, Tondo, Manila covered by TCT No. 237672 and 237671 issued by the Registry of Deeds for Manila; that you have constructed a residential house on the land of Azucena F. Relopez as evidenced by Tax Declaration No. C-008-00675 and C-008-0076 under your name; that Azucena F. Relopez likewise constructed a residential house on your lot as evidenced by Tax Declaration No. C-008-00677 and C-008-678 under her name; and that both parties have agreed, as they agree to exchange their respective parcels of land including the alley in favor of one another to rectify the error committed. Based on the foregoing circumstances, you now request for exemption from the payment of capital gains tax and documentary stamp tax relative to the exchange of the above-mentioned real properties to rectify an error, effected through a Deed of Exchange. In reply thereto, please be informed that considering that the exchange of the above-mentioned properties is without any monetary consideration, and considering further that the purpose of executing a Deed of Exchange is merely to correct a mistake inadvertently committed in designating the metes and bounds of the above-described properties, this Office holds that the said exchange transaction is not subject to the capital gains tax imposed under Section 24 (D) (1) or Section 27 (D) (5) of the Tax Code of 1997 nor to the creditable withholding tax imposed under Section 57 thereof, as implemented by Revenue Regulations No. 2-98, as amended. Furthermore, the Deed of Exchange is not subject to the documentary stamp tax imposed under Section 196 of the Tax Code of 1997, as amended, but only to the P15.00 documentary stamp tax imposed under Section 188 of the said Code. ATCEIc This ruling is being issued on the basis of the foregoing facts as represented. However, if upon investigation, it will be disclosed that the facts are different, then this ruling shall be considered null and void. Very truly yours, (SGD.) JAMES H.
